Podolski spares German blushes against Australia


Germany's Lukas Podolski (C) celebrates with his team mates after scoring a goal against Australia during their international friendly soccer match in Kaiserslautern March 25, 2015. REUTERS/Ralph Orlowski

KAISERSLAUTERN, Germany (Reuters) - Substitute Lukas Podolski grabbed an 81st-minute equaliser to rescue a 2-2 draw for 2014 World Cup winners Germany in an entertaining friendly against Asian champions Australia on Wednesday.

Podolski, who has been mainly on the bench for Inter Milan recently, stroked the ball home from close range with his left foot nine minutes after coming on to score his 48th goal for his country.
